It's old news that the Atlanta-based Terrapin Beer Co. teamed up with the creators of The Walking Dead to create a custom beer inspired by the show, but the last remaining piece of the puzzle — the beer's release date — is brand-spanking new, and here it is: October 5, 2015.

Named "The Walking Dead Blood Orange IPA," the zombie-inspired booze will come in 22 oz bottles.

Terrapin was an easy pick to brew the premier beer for AMC's zombie apocalypse horror series — their beer has been featured in past seasons of the show. In addition to this, BeerPulse reports that the show also has strong ties to Georgia, where, as mentioned before in this article, the beer company is based. 

Tech Times' Steven Schneider also noted that "this isn't the first beer to be inspired by AMC's zombie series: a brew called the Dock Street Walker actually included brains. Thankfully, it doesn't look like Terrapin's brew will be quite as gross." Terrapin's beer, however, is the first officially endorsed by the program.

Here is Terrapin's official press release:

"Terrapin Beer Company and The Walking Dead have teamed up to brew the official beer of the undead. Made with blood orange peel, and a horrific amount of hops, this bloodthirsty Red IPA will have you prepared for the upcoming Zombie Apocalypse.

The Walking Dead Blood Orange IPA will be available in 22 oz. bottles throughout Terrapin's full distribution footprint. Look for these bombers to drop on October 5!"
